Odumodublvck didn’t lie’ – Wizkid agrees Tems, Ayra Starr have achieved more than him

Wizkid, the Grammy-winning Nigerian singer Ayodeji Balogun, has acknowledged assertions that his female colleagues Tems and Ayra Starr are outperforming him in the music industry.

Odumodublvck asserted in a recent podcast that Tems and Ayra Starr have contributed more to the Nigerian music scene than Fela Anikulapo-Kuti, Wizkid, and Burna Boy, prominent figures in Afrobeat and Afrobeats.

He argued that being a successful female artist is extraordinarily challenging, sparking criticism for his statement.

Reacting to the backlash, Odumodublvck wrote via X: “[laughing and rocket emojis] Kalaaaa [his nickname] – Industry machine,” eulogising himself and seemingly mocking his trolls.

Quoting the post, Wizkid wrote, “Kala no lie [suggesting Odumodublvck’s claims on the podcast weren’t false].”

An X user then wrote under Wizkid’s post: “So Ayra Starr and Tems are better than you. I’m glad you used your mouth to say Odumodu is not lying.”
